Synopsis
Who in their right mind would want to be a cricket umpire?
Richard Harrison hasn't played a game of cricket in twenty years.
So naturally, he becomes an umpire.
In this sparkling new memoir, we journey from Sunday Village Friendlies in Kent and the County Championship, to the hallowed turf of the MCG.
Discover the obscure nuances of Law 44, the notorious Julie Bishop Award and why no one is ever really out LBW.
Written in a style that evokes Clive James and Bill Bryson, Stumped is a delicious treat that will delight anyone who has ever enjoyed a game of cricket.
